Details
-
Bug
-
Status: Closed (View Workflow)
-
Major
-
Resolution: Fixed
-
10.0.17
-
Fedora 22+
Description
Originally spotted with mysql-5.6.24 (http://bugs.mysql.com/bug.php?id=76654), but mariadb 10.0.17 seems to have the same issue:
Description:
When building mysql-5.6.24 with gcc 5.0 on Fedora 22 or later some tests fail on big integers operations, for example bigint test case.
Full build log is available here:
https://kojipkgs.fedoraproject.org//work/tasks/3420/9443420/build.log
How to repeat:
Run bigint test or a small reproducer:
MySQL [(none)]> select -(-9223372036854775808);
|
+-------------------------+
|
| -(-9223372036854775808) |
|
+-------------------------+
|
| 854775808 |
|
+-------------------------+
|
Which is obviously wrong.